The 5 Tibetan Rites, also known as the "Fountain of Youth," are a series of five (sometimes six) exercises meant to be repeated 21 times. They are thought to increase mobility and flexibility and help the body stay nimble as we age. Tibet is the highest region on Earth, with an average elevation of 4,380 m (14,000 ft). [1][2]Located in the Himalayas, the highest elevation in Tibet is Mount Everest, Earth's highest mountain, rising 8,848.86 m (29,032 ft) above sea level. Bardo Thödol, (Tibetan: “Liberation in the Intermediate State Through Hearing”) also called Tibetan Book of the Dead, in Tibetan Buddhism, a funerary text that is recited to ease the consciousness of a recently deceased person through death and assist it into a favourable rebirth.. All bowls are Antique Chakra notes an...Intro to Tibetan Buddhism. Tibetan Buddhism, the teaching of the Buddha as practiced and taught in Tibet, is at last becoming known to the world. Because of Tibet’s secluded location, the Buddhist tradition developed there for fourteen centuries in relative isolation, unknown or misunderstood by the outside world.

Pema has two children and three …Tibetan language has shaped the way I think and look at life. Even simple, everyday words such as "hello" and "thank you" have taken on a new, more profound meaning. The Tibetan greeting of " tashi delek" means "may everything be auspicious.". An expression of thanks, " tug je che," means "great compassion.".

Tibetan cuisine is unique due to the high altitude of the Tibetan plateau, the harsh climate, and Tibetans’ traditional and religious beliefs and customs. Visit to Wagah Border. cities. 2 Nights ...Tibetan medicine is an ancient, timely healing tradition from Tibet. The Tibetan name is Sowa Rigpa, the science of healing. Over the millennia, Tibetan medicine has evolved into a profound philosophy, psychology, science, and art. Tibetan medicine teaches that the purpose of life is to be happy. While influenced by neighboring cultures from China, India, and Nepal, the Himalayan region's remoteness and inaccessibility have preserved distinct local influences, and stimulated the development of its distinct culture.
